Understanding Hydroponics: The Science Behind Soil-Free Gardening

Hydroponics is a groundbreaking agricultural method that allows plants to flourish without the constraints of soil. This innovative ‌technique utilizes nutrient-rich water solutions to deliver essential minerals directly to the roots, thus ⁣promoting rapid growth and better yields. the underlying principle hinges on the fact that plants require water, light,‌ air, and nutrients for photosynthesis and growth. By⁤ eliminating soil, which often hosts pests and diseases, gardeners can create a controlled habitat that enhances plant health. Benefits include:

  • Faster ​Growth Rates: Plants typically grow two to three times faster than customary soil gardening.
  • Space efficiency: Vertical⁣ gardening practices can maximize space, making it ideal for urban settings.
  • Less Water Usage: Hydroponics conserves water, as the system recycles it through⁤ the growing medium.

Various hydroponic ‍systems allow gardeners⁤ to choose the method that best suits their lifestyle and space. The moast popular include Nutrient Film Technique (NFT), deep Water Culture (DWC), and Aeroponics,⁣ each leveraging unique mechanics to facilitate nutrient delivery. Understanding the science behind these⁣ systems helps ⁢in selecting⁤ the ⁤right setup to optimize growth conditions. Here’s a simple comparison table showcasing popular hydroponic systems:

Hydroponic System Key Feature Best For
Nutrient Film⁢ Technique (NFT) Thin film ‌of nutrient solution Leafy greens
Deep Water Culture (DWC) Roots submerged in oxygenated solution Fast-growing plants
Aeroponics Roots misted with nutrient solution Space-saving vertical gardens

essential Equipment for Your Hydroponic Setup: What You Need to Get Started

Creating ⁤a thriving hydroponic garden begins with the right equipment. At the⁤ heart of‍ any setup⁤ is a ‌ hydroponic system. You can choose from several types, such as NFT (Nutrient Film ⁤Technique), DWC (Deep Water Culture), or aeroponics.⁤ Beyond that, consider investing in grow lights tailored ⁣to your plants’ needs; LED lights are energy-efficient and can mimic sunlight effectively. To <a href="https://lanzhome.com/harvesting-fertility-the-ultimate-guide-to-using-goat-manure-for-high-nutrient-crops/” title=”…ing Fertility: The Ultimate … to Using Goat Manure for …-… …”>monitor plant health,⁤ a reliable pH meter and EC (Electrical Conductivity) meter are essential, allowing you to maintain an optimal ‍nutrient solution.

In addition⁣ to the main components, don’t overlook the‌ importance of water pumps and air ⁤pumps to ​ensure proper circulation and oxygenation. You’ll also need containers ‌or‍ net pots for your‍ plants, along with⁢ a growing medium, be it rock ​wool or clay pellets, depending on your chosen system.​ ensure you have a reservoir ⁢ to hold your nutrient solution,​ and don’t forget to equip yourself with‌ a sturdy ⁤ timer to automate light and pump cycles for hassle-free growth.

Choosing the Right Hydroponic System: Exploring Various Methods and Options

When embarking on your hydroponic journey, ‍selecting the right system is crucial for both efficiency and plant health. Various methods cater to different levels of experiance, space constraints, and types of plants ‌you wish to grow. Some popular choices include:

  • Nutrient Film Technique (NFT): A constant flow of nutrient-rich⁤ water is distributed over plant roots, minimizing water use while maximizing oxygen exposure.
  • Deep Water‍ Culture (DWC): ‌Plants are suspended in a ⁣nutrient solution with their roots submerged, providing rapid ​growth and easy maintenance.
  • Drip System: A versatile⁢ option that delivers‌ nutrients directly to​ the plant roots through ⁤drip lines, ideal for large-scale operations.
  • Aeroponics: ⁣Roots are misted ⁢with nutrient solution, promoting excellent oxygen absorption, perfect ‍for leafy greens and herbs.

Each method⁣ has its pros and cons, which ⁣are worth considering before setup.‍ Such⁣ as, the‌ Deep Water Culture can be highly⁤ productive but may require more monitoring, while the Drip​ System offers flexibility for various plant types but might potentially be more complex to install. The following table summarizes key ⁢features to help in⁣ your decision-making:

System Type Maintenance ⁤Level Space requirement Best⁢ For
NFT Low Small Herbs, Lettuce
DWC Medium Medium leafy Greens
Drip ⁤System High Large Variety of⁣ Plants
Aeroponics Medium Medium Herbs, Strawberries

ideal Plants for Hydroponic ‍Gardening: Discovering Top Choices for‌ Beginners

Hydroponic gardening​ opens a world of possibilities for fresh,‌ home-grown produce, and selecting the right plants is crucial for ⁢success, especially for beginners.⁣ lettuce is one of the top choices, thriving in hydroponic systems due to ‌its quick growth cycle and minimal nutrient requirements. Other excellent leafy ​greens include spinach and kale, which not only offer rich nutritional benefits but also adapt easily to various hydroponic setups. Additionally, consider‍ herbs like basil, parsley, and ⁤ cilantro, which grow vigorously in ‌water-based systems and can elevate ‌the flavor of your culinary creations.

If you’re keen on exploring fruit-bearing plants,strawberries and cherry ⁢tomatoes are both perfect options‌ that can flourish in a hydroponic environment. While strawberries yield sweet rewards, cherry tomatoes​ provide a⁤ burst of flavor and visual appeal. to help you decide, here’s a quick comparison ‌of these popular choices:

Plant Type Growth Time (Weeks) Light Requirement
Lettuce 4-6 Medium
Spinach 5-8 Medium
Basil 4-6 High
Strawberries 6-8 High
cherry Tomatoes 7-10 High

Creating a Suitable Growing Environment:⁤ Temperature and ⁤Light Requirements

To ‍foster a thriving hydroponic garden, understanding and controlling both temperature and light is essential.⁢ Indoor plants generally flourish⁢ best within a temperature ​range of 65°F to 75°F (18°C⁣ to 24°C) during the day and a slightly cooler range at night. Consistency is key; temperature fluctuations can stress plants, hampering their growth. Remember ⁣to ensure that your hydroponic system is situated away from‍ drafty windows,⁤ heating vents,‍ or other⁤ temperature extremes. To maintain ideal temperatures, you might consider installing small fans or heaters, depending ‍on your specific⁤ needs.

Light⁤ plays an equally crucial role in plant ​health and ⁣development. Most hydroponic crops require at least 12 to 16 hours of light ⁣each day. Natural sunlight can be beneficial if available, but many home growers opt for‍ LED or fluorescent grow lights that provide the ​necessary spectrum for photosynthesis. When selecting lights, pay ‍attention ‌to the following:

  • Type of Light: Full-spectrum lights‌ are recommended.
  • Distance from Plants: Adjust height based on the light type and plant growth stage.
  • Light Cycle: Consider ⁤setting a‍ timer to simulate natural day-night cycles.
Plant Type Ideal Temperature (°F) Light Requirement (hours/day)
Leafy Greens 65-70 12-14
Herbs 65-75 14-16
Fruiting Plants 70-75 16

Understanding the complexities of nutrient solutions is vital for​ ensuring your⁢ hydroponic plants thrive. ⁤Unlike traditional soil gardening,​ hydroponics relies solely on water and nutrient⁤ solutions to provide plants with the essential elements necessary for growth.⁢ Key components in these solutions include macronutrients such as nitrogen, phosphorus, potassium, calcium,⁣ magnesium, and sulfur, and also micronutrients like iron, manganese, boron, copper, zinc, and molybdenum.By ⁢balancing these nutrients​ correctly, you can optimize plant health, increase yield, and boost growth rates. Here’s a brief overview of the essential nutrient categories:

  • Macronutrients: Required in⁤ larger quantities, these nutrients encompass primary components⁤ of plant growth.
  • Micronutrients: Needed ⁤in smaller amounts, ⁢essential for various physiological⁤ functions‌ in plants.

Creating your own ⁤nutrient solution can be both practical and ‍economical. You can prepare ⁢solutions using commercially available pre-mixed fertilizers or by blending‍ your own from raw ingredients. When formulating your nutrient‍ solution,consider using a water-soluble⁤ fertilizer designed for hydroponics,mixing it according to the manufacturer’s instructions,and adjusting the pH to the optimal range of 5.5 ‍to 6.5. Below‌ is a simple table that outlines some common fertilizer‍ solutions and their request rates:

Fertilizer Type Recommended Dosage (per gallon)
General Hydroponics Flora Series 1-3 tsp
Advanced Nutrients pH Perfect 2-4 tsp
FoxFarm Liquid Nutrients 2 tsp

Regularly monitor your nutrient solution’s EC⁢ (Electrical Conductivity) and pH to maintain the ideal balance‌ for⁢ plant uptake. As plants grow, their nutrient⁢ needs may change, making it crucial to adjust your⁤ feeding regimen accordingly. Frequent water changes and accurate nutrient replenishment can make significant differences in the overall health of your hydroponic garden. With ⁤diligence and careful management, you can​ cultivate ​both vibrant ‍and productive plants in your DIY hydroponic setup.

The Role of pH Levels: Understanding Water Chemistry in Hydroponics

The pH level of your hydroponic ⁤system is a critical factor that directly impacts plant health and nutrient availability. In hydroponics,maintaining the optimal pH range—typically between 5.5 and 6.5—ensures that plants can‍ absorb essential nutrients ⁤effectively. A pH that is too high or too low leads to nutrient lockout, where even⁢ abundant‍ nutrients in the solution become unavailable to the plants.Monitoring and adjusting pH levels⁢ appropriately is vital for fostering robust plant growth, promoting healthy root systems, and maximizing yields.

To⁣ achieve ​ideal pH conditions, regular testing is imperative. You can implement the following practices to manage pH levels effectively:

  • Use ‌a reliable pH meter for regular monitoring.
  • Adjust pH ‍with specialized pH up and down⁣ solutions as needed.
  • Consider incorporating organic amendments to stabilize pH ⁣levels naturally.
  • Keep a maintenance schedule to test your water weekly.

Understanding how various factors can influence pH levels in your hydroponic environment is equally crucial. temperature, nutrient composition, and even the type⁣ of water used can all play significant roles. The table below summarizes some common factors ⁤affecting pH:

Factor Effect on pH
Temperature Higher temperatures can lower pH
Nutrient Concentration Higher concentrations can increase acidity
Water Source Tap water frequently enough has higher pH; distilled is neutral
Microbial ​Activity Can produce organic acids, lowering pH

Building Your​ Own Hydroponic Kit: Step-by-Step Guide for DIY Enthusiasts

Creating your own hydroponic kit is​ an exciting venture for any DIY enthusiast, allowing you to cultivate fresh produce right in your home.To start, gather ⁤essential materials ⁢for your kit:

  • container: Any waterproof‍ container like a storage tub or bucket.
  • Growing Medium: Options include ⁢coconut coir, perlite, or rock wool.
  • Net Pots: These will house your plants‍ while allowing roots to grow freely.
  • Nutrients: Hydroponic nutrient solutions tailored for the type of vegetables‌ or herbs you ⁤wish to grow.
  • Pump and Air Stone: to⁢ maintain oxygen levels⁣ in the ‌water.
  • Water: ‍Use ⁤distilled or filtered water for the best results.

Once you have gathered your materials, it’s time⁣ to assemble your system. First, fill your container with water and add the appropriate quantity of nutrients based on the manufacturer’s instructions. ​Next, place your net pots filled with growing medium into the‍ container, ensuring they are partially submerged to allow the roots access to the nutrient solution. install the pump and air stone to⁢ keep the water oxygenated. ‌position your hydroponic kit in a location with adequate light, either natural​ sunlight or with the help of grow lights. Within weeks, you’ll⁢ witness your plants thrive, ⁤providing fresh ingredients for your⁤ meals while transforming ​your space into an ⁢urban⁢ oasis!

Common Hydroponic Challenges: Identifying Issues and ⁣finding Solutions

Hydroponic‌ gardening is⁤ a rewarding venture, yet it presents a unique set of challenges that can hinder your plants’ growth if not addressed promptly. Some common issues include nutrient imbalance, inadequate ⁣light, and pest​ infestations. Identifying these problems early is crucial; an ‌imbalanced nutrient solution‌ can lead to nutrient burn or⁤ deficiency, ‍while insufficient light can cause leggy plants. To combat⁣ these‍ challenges,⁤ consider the following ‍solutions:

  • Regularly test your nutrient solution to ensure proper pH and EC levels.
  • Utilize ⁣grow lights that mimic natural sunlight, ‍providing⁣ a full spectrum for photosynthesis.
  • Implement integrated pest management strategies, such as introducing beneficial insects.

Moreover, environmental factors such as temperature and humidity can ​significantly influence plant health.A ‍sudden spike in temperature can stress plants, making them more ‍susceptible‌ to disease, while excessive humidity conditions favor fungal growth. to maintain an optimal environment, consider monitoring these ‌factors with the help of climate control systems.Here’s a simple overview of ideal conditions:

criteria Ideal Range
Temperature 65°F – ‍75°F (18°C – 24°C)
Humidity 40% – 60%
pH Level 5.5 – 6.5

Harvesting Your Hydroponic Crops: Timing and Techniques for Maximum Flavor

Timing plays a crucial role in ensuring that your hydroponic ⁢crops reach their peak flavor before being harvested. Generally, ⁤the best time to harvest is during the early morning or⁢ late afternoon when the⁣ plants are most hydrated. This‍ can enhance the taste and texture of your fruits and vegetables. Each crop has‌ its own signs of readiness, so observing your plants‌ is essential. Look for ⁢the following indicators:

  • Color: ‍Vibrant colors often⁤ signal that ⁢fruits and vegetables‍ are ready for picking.
  • Size: ensure the crops have​ reached their optimal size as specified for each type.
  • Firmness: Gently squeeze to check for the right firmness; they should feel slightly firm ⁣yet not⁤ hard.

After determining the ​right moment, using the proper harvesting technique ensures maximum⁣ flavor retention. Employ clean, sharp scissors or pruners to avoid damaging the plants. For leafy greens, cut just above the crown to promote growth for subsequent harvests. For fruiting plants, gently ​twist ⁤or cut the fruit from the stem without pulling, which can harm the plant. If you’re unsure, keep‌ a simple ‍table of your ⁤crops and their ideal harvesting techniques:

Crop Harvest Time Technique
Cherry ‌Tomatoes Full Color Twist or Cut
Basil Before Flowering Cut Above ​Leaf Node
Lettuce When ‌Leaves are Full Size cut at ⁢Base
